The classic and spacious safari lodges of Ant’s Nest and Ant’s Hill are set in the wild and unspoiled Waterberg region in the Limpopo province, 3 hours north of Johannesburg. Ant Africa Safaris lodges offer some of the most diverse and exciting game viewing on horseback in Africa.

Situated on its own private game reserve, Ant Africa Safaris comprises 12,500 acres of pristine Waterberg bushveld, the perfect place to see wildlife on foot, in a game vehicle, or on horseback. The reserve is made up of 12 different ecological zones from open grassy plains to thick savannah bushveld, and given our location along an intercontinental divergence zone, we have a wider variety of flora and fauna than elsewhere in Africa.

THE WILDLIFE

The diverse topography of the reserve enables it to naturally sustain over 40 species of game including giraffe, white rhino, sable antelope, roan antelope, buffalo, nyala, gemsbok (oryx), kudu, Livingstone eland, blue wildebeest (gnu), red hartebeest, zebra, impala, bushbuck, duiker, steenbuck, mountain reedbuck, waterbuck, warthog, blesbok, baboons, bushpig, klipspringer, leopard, jackal, brown hyena, caracal, civet and genet. Get close to the wildlife on horseback, in a game vehicle or on foot. For those horse riders who are passionate about birds, there are well over 300 species of resident and migrant birds.

THE WATERBERG

The Waterberg is an exceptional and internationally recognised natural heritage site and is a unique wilderness area of South Africa yet to be fully discovered. Its beauty lies in its superb vistas, mountain gorges, crystal clear streams and rolling bushveld hills.
